Scientist, Engineering II

AbbVie is dedicated to discovering and delivering innovative medicines and solutions to tackle serious health issues. The role of Scientist, Engineering II involves independently investigating and optimizing new methods to address project needs, as well as contributing to the development and transfer of oral dosage products.

Responsibilities

Independently design, execute and interpret critical experiments to answer scientific questions. Understand the broad objectives of the project as well as their role in achieving those objectives, and modify experimental plan when required, to respond
Learn, understand and master new experimental techniques, and act as a resource or mentor for others
Innovate and implement new experimental protocols
Demonstrate a high level of proficiency in his/her field
Set and meet experimental timelines
Effectively organize and present scientific plans and data
Contribute to writing and conceptual framework of publications, presentations, and patents
Routinely read and apply relevant scientific literature. Impact projects mostly through lab and/or pilot plant based activities where applicable
Implementation of technical projects and providing direction for technical team
Author/co-authors/reviews internal reports, regulatory submissions, external publications, and presentations. Develops productive collaborations and communication with other groups, across scientific disciplines, and with scientists outside of AbbVie
